Structural Considerations for Garage Additions to
Houses

  • Adding a garage to your house is a practical and
    valuable enhancement, providing secure storage
    and protecting your vehicles. However, the
    success of such an addition relies heavily on
    careful structural considerations. This
    discussion explores key aspects to ensure the new
    garage integrates seamlessly with the existing
    structure while meeting essential safety
    standards.
  • Foundation Compatibility
  • Assessment of Existing Foundation Before
    initiating the garage additions to house, assess
    the existing foundation. The foundation of the
    new garage must be compatible with that of the
    existing structure to ensure stability and
    prevent structural issues over time.
  • Consultation with Structural Engineer Engage a
    structural engineer to evaluate the soil
    conditions and foundation requirements. Their
    expertise can guide decisions on whether the
    addition can be supported by the current
    foundation or if additional measures are needed.
  • Roof Integration

  • Matching Rooflines Achieving a seamless
    integration involves matching the rooflines of
    the existing house and the new garage.
    Consistency in pitch, materials, and design
    ensures a harmonious appearance and prevents the
    addition from looking like an afterthought.
  • Transition Zones Consider transition zones, such
    as valleys and ridges, where the garage roof
    meets the existing structure. Proper flashing and
    waterproofing measures in these areas are
    critical to prevent water infiltration and
    protect against potential leaks.
  • Wall Connection and Material Match
  • Integration of Exterior Walls The new garages
    exterior walls should integrate seamlessly with
    the existing structure. Matching exterior
    finishes, siding materials, and architectural
    details contribute to a unified appearance.
  • Flawless Connection Points Pay close attention
    to connection points between the garage and the
    house. Proper flashing, caulking, and
    weatherproofing are essential to prevent water
    penetration and maintain the structural integrity
    of both components.
  • Compliance with Building Codes
  • Local Building Codes Adhering to local building
    codes is paramount. Obtain the necessary permits
    and ensure that the garage addition complies with
    zoning regulations, setback requirements, and
    other applicable codes to guarantee safety and
    legal compliance.
  • Structural Load Considerations Evaluate the
    impact of the new garage on the overall
    structural load of the house. A structural
    engineer can assess whether modifications or
    reinforcements are needed to ensure the existing
    structure can safely support the additional
    load.
  • Conclusion
  • Successfully garage additions to house require
    meticulous attention to structural
    considerations. By ensuring compatibility in
    foundation, rooflines, exterior walls, and
    complying with building codes, you create a
    seamless integration that enhances both the
    functionality and aesthetic appeal of your
    property. Prioritize safety, engage
    professionals, and adhere to local regulations
    to guarantee a structurally sound and visually
    cohesive garage addition to your home.
